heres some copypasta on nice shoes:

John Lobb is generally considered to be the best shoemaker in the world, though there are several brands at a similar level that could easily be argued for depending on what style you like. The deconstructions in the sidebar actually show a little better quality in the RTW coming from Edward Green, OTR can be had as low as $1000-1300 but bespoke runs about 3-4k. The reputation for bespoke come from JL St. James and not the Paris location.
Edward Green is another english brand with a long history and a great reputation, their lasts are a little slimmer than JL and the quality is roughly equal. They also fall into the 800-1300 range.
Gaziano and Girling is a newer brand but IIRC they both came from Edward Green before starting G&G, Gaziano made lasts for EG. they make Italian inspired shoes on a goodyear welt and are one of the most fashion forward high end brands. They run 900-1300.
Saint Crispins is an Austrian brand known for unique designs and completely handmade and handsewn shoes. They work with a variety of exotic leathers and do a lot of cool and big welts, Norvegese, Goyser ect. I'm a fan of hand sewn welts, so I find these to be a great value. I don't remember how much they were last time I priced them out, but I think they're in the same 1000 price range.
Vass is another Austrian brand making completely handmade shoes, they have both traditional Austrian lasts and a line of Italian and English lasts to choose from. They're also one of the cheaper brands that I would consider to be "best quality" at around 800 for most of their shoes.

Crockett and Jones Handgrade runs around 700, and is a lot of shoe for the price. I think these are one of the better values along with Vass and St. Crispins. Their lasts are all pretty solidly english and they do great things with scotch grain leathers.
Carmina is a spanish brand that also comes in at the low end of your budget, I think they go up to about 750-800 at the most. Their Rain last is quite beautiful, and they have a decent reputation at their pricepoint, though I would give the edge to C&J Handgrades unless you like their lasts better.
The two US shops that have the best variety are Leather Soul, and Leffot, you can also find lists of stockists for most of the brands I mentioned on their individual websites.

Don't buy church's, since they were bought out by Prada they've become incredibly crappy for the price. C&J is great for the price, especially handgrade. Alden is great for Shell Cordovan or cowhide, but you get a better value for calfskin shoes from european brands.
